KHA Meets with Attorney General Russell Coleman to Discuss KySOS Program and SUD Treatment

Share
Attorney General Russell Coleman meets with KHA

Pictured (left to right): KHA Senior Vice President of Policy and Government Relations Jim Musser, KHA President and CEO Nancy Galvagni, Attorney General Russell Coleman, Capitol Solutions President Ronny Pryor, and Associate Vice President of Government Affairs Travis Burton.

On February 1, KHA met with Kentucky’s new Attorney General, Russell Coleman, to discuss the Kentucky Statewide Opioid Stewardship (KY SOS) program and ways to help fight the ongoing substance use disorder (SUD) crisis throughout the Commonwealth. During the meeting, Coleman expressed an eagerness to work alongside KHA and its efforts to prevent and treat SUD. KHA looks forward to working with the attorney general to further improve the health of the Commonwealth!
